Can lilac flowers be used to make tea? What are the benefits of lilac flowers in tea?

1. Can it be used to make tea?

Lilac flowers are non-toxic and suitable for making tea. The flowers can be picked directly, dried and made into tea, which can then be brewed with water and drunk. Although lilac flowers can be used to make tea, you can't drink too much. Just take 3 to 5 grams each time. If you drink too much, it will affect your health. You can drink it in moderation at ordinary times. People who are allergic to lilac flowers should not drink it, otherwise they may experience allergic symptoms. It should also be noted that lilac flowers are not suitable for everyone to drink. People with yin deficiency and internal heat should not drink it, and it is also not suitable for people with fever.
